Hose Handle RF Kit – LV9 Wireless Controller
Installation Instructions
Caution: Disconnect power to central vacuum system before starting
1.
Remove low-voltage wires from central vacuum unit, if connected.
2.
Install low-voltage wire jumpers (supplied) to the central vacuum unit. Install the other end of the jumper
to the tabs on the LV9 Wireless Receiver labelled “LV”.
3.
Attach Velcro piece to the back of the LV9 and to a location suitable to support the LV9. Ensure the
antenna is extended straight up from the top of the unit. Mount receiver at a minimum distance of 6
feet away from the central vacuum unit in order to prevent electrical interference of the RF signal
from the motor.
4.
Place the LV9 into position and insert connector end of the power adapter to the LV9 “24 Vac Input”
terminal.
5.
Turn power back on to central vacuum unit and plug AC adapter into power source.
6.
To program the Hose Handle Transmitter: Press with a pointed object, the switch located on the top
side of the LV9 Wireless Receiver. Immediately press and hold the “I” button located on the Hose
Handle for 1 second. Programming is now complete.
7.
Operation of the Transmitter: to turn on the central vacuum unit, press the “I” button located on the
transmitter. To turn off, press the “O” button.
